maidanua.org - Ukrainian-American technology group and public news agency conducts human rights watch and organizes massive public initiatives for upcoming presidential election in Ukraine
maidanua.org a leading on-line based non-profit group involves hundreds of thousands of ukrainians into a democratic political process on the eve of the crucial presidential election
Thousands of civic activists, recruited on-line, now work as election committee workers, independent observers and grassroots reporters
maidanua.org was created 4 years ago in Ukraine, where only 5 percent of population has access to Internet
Now Maidan rallies massive participation of its 250,000 monthly audience in organized political protests in Ukraine
Maidan website (http://eng.maidanua.org) publishes real-time news and analysis, conducts political forums, interviews prominent polititians, recruites volunteers, coordinates important civic initiatives and organizes massive non-violent protest actions
“People learn about us from Internet, then quickly get involved in local support groups throughout the country,” –Mykhaylo Svystovych Maidan’s co-founder
Our volunteers located in: Ukraine, USA, Canada, United Kingdom,Germany, Checz Republic, Poland, Australia, Russia, are gathering field reports, editing real-time news, conducting interviews, publishing analytical materials, lecturing at the seminars and work groups
Maidan has became the forpost of Freedom of Speech after government shut down opposition TV and radio stations and newspapers
We launched Maidan after the brutal murder of Georgy Gongadze, a prominent investigative journalist and publisher. His name became a symbol of a Free Speech in Ukraine.
in 2001 CBS aired a special "60 minutes" presentation on the accusations made by major Melnichenko- a body guard of Ukrainian President L. Kuchma- according to which Mr Kuchma himself organized and supervised kidnapping, torture and beheading of journalist Georgy Gongadze
Since 2001, hundreds of thousands of Ukrainians are seeking involvement with political and civic initiatives in order to return Ukraine back to democracy
